Output e995a051d419baf462d3c68f8d36e3257ff61f658f24b752ecd63175affde105:0

value
41607808
script pubkey
OP_0 OP_PUSHBYTES_20 589099c1176395daf3d7ca66357f75f82624bd61
address
bc1qtzgfnsghvw2a4u7hefnr2lm4lqnzf0tpyvkl2n
transaction
e995a051d419baf462d3c68f8d36e3257ff61f658f24b752ecd63175affde105